Blue Fescue ‘Elijah Blue’ (Festuca glauca) is a compact perennial ornamental grass valued for its distinctive bluish-gray foliage, fine texture, and rounded, domed growth habit. Its blue foliage provides year-round garden structure, while tan seed heads add additional seasonal interest.

❓ FAQ:
1. What USDA zones are suitable for Blue Fescue ‘Elijah Blue’?
‘Elijah Blue’ is listed as hardy in USDA Zones 4–8.
2. How much sunlight does Blue Fescue need?
It performs best in full sun to part sun.
3. How much water does Blue Fescue need?
It has medium to low water needs and is drought tolerant once established.
4. What is the growth habit of ‘Elijah Blue’ Blue Fescue?
It forms a compact, rounded, domed clump with fine blue-gray foliage.
5. Is Blue Fescue suitable for containers?
Its compact growth habit makes it suitable for containers as well as garden borders and landscape edging.
